The definition of karma: PayPal president’s credit card gets hacked

“If you’ve ever lost access to your PayPal holdings through no fault of your own — say, following a shady money transfer — you may be tempted to enjoy a little schadenfreude today. PayPal president David Marcus reports that someone used a skimming device to clone his credit card while he was in the UK, letting the perpetrator make a “ton” of fraudulent purchases. It’s virtually the embodiment of karmic payback, isn’t it? In fairness, the executive is right when he notes that the incident wouldn’t have happened if the merchant accepted PayPal; the company would have masked the card number and rendered the skimmer useless.”

In One Month, Everyone In Iceland Will Own Cryptocurrency

“Auroracoin is the brainchild of cryptocurrency enthusiast Baldur Friggjar Odinsson, and he’ll be the one distributing pre-mined coins to the entire population of Iceland at midnight on March 25 in a countrywide ‘airdrop.’ Each Icelandic citizen—all 330,000 of them—will receive 31.8 AUC through a digital transaction. Citizens all have a national ID number available through a public database, which will be used to verify their identity.  Now he’s encouraging developers to make tools like payment software and virtual wallets for currency, and calling on all global currency exchanges to accept the new Nordic altcoin come March.”

Barclays Examines Possible Data Theft From 27,000 Customers

“As many as 27,000 customer files containing personal and financial information were taken, the Mail on Sunday reported yesterday, citing an unidentified whistle-blower. It’s unclear how the files were stolen, the newspaper said, adding data was sold to brokers to be used for ‘investment scams.’  The information included details on income, savings, mortgages, health issues, insurance policies and passport and national insurance numbers, the Mail on Sunday said. The newspaper said the whistle-blower provided a memory stick containing files on 2,000 customers and had told it that each of the 27,000 files could be sold for as much as 50 pounds ($82).”

Visa, MasterCard To End Swipe-And-Sign By 2015

“Both MasterCard and Visa have outlined a planned shift to the new EMV system and set a October 2015 deadline to begin using the system, The Wall Street Journal reports.  Under the EMV system consumers will use a smartcard embedded with microchip and provide their PIN to complete a transaction. The chips make reproducing a card difficult for criminals. Even if the credit card information is gathered, without the chip the card is useless.  Another significant piece of the new system is creating a shift of liability.  If a merchant is using the old swipe-and-sign system they are liable for the fraudulent charges if the customer has a chip card.”

A string of thefts hit Bitcoin’s most reputable wallet service

“In a few hours on December 15th, Jeff lost nearly $10,000.  It’s part of a string of Bitcoin thefts that have hit the service in recent weeks. The Verge has confirmed two other Coinbase users with stories similar to Jeff’s, one taken for $16,000 and another for $5,000. In the first case, the victim was using two-factor authentication and received a refund; in the second, two-factor hadn’t been enabled and the refund was denied, on grounds that the user hadn’t properly set up the account’s security measures. Several other as-yet-unverified reports have also been posted on the Coinbase subreddit.”

Florida Police Target In-Person Bitcoin Exchangers

“Espinoza is charged with felony violations of Florida’s law against unlicensed money transmitters – which prohibits ‘currency or payment instruments exceeding $300 but less than $20,000 in any 12-month period’ — and Florida’s anti-money laundering statutes, which prohibit the trade or business in currency of more than $10,000. Police also conducted a search warrant on his residence with an order to seize computer systems and digital media.  Also arrested is Pascal Reid, 29, a Canadian citizen who was living in Miramar, Fla. Allegedly operating as proy33 on localbitcoins.com, Reid was arrested while meeting with an undercover agent to finalize a deal to sell $30,000 worth of Bitcoins.”

PayPal Starts Cracking Down On Bitcoin

“In a strange move, online payments provider PayPal has started banning accounts of people who sell anything Bitcoin related using its payment gateway, according to a post on BitcoinTalk. In this particular case however, there was no actual transfer of Bitcoin involved. A BitcoinTalk member sold Casascius coins, physical coins that can be used to store Bitcoins, on eBay. Casascius no longer come with Bitcoin stored in them after US Treasury Department action in December 2013. The seller tried to point out that he was only selling items which eBay, the parent company of PayPal, had permitted him to.”

Wow much Dogecoin. Very competition. So money.

“Dogecoin has proven itself to be money. Here’s why.  First, what is money? The short answer is that money is as money does. More specifically, money is a medium of exchange, unit of account, and store of value that helps people trade for goods and  services.  For any money, it is important to define exactly where it is a medium of exchange. My Turkish lira have little value outside of sentiment for me here in Irvington, NY. But in Turkey, I can exchange those pieces of paper for nearly anything.  So, where is Dogecoin money? Right here on the internet. DOGE (shorthand symbol for Dogecoin) has spontaneously emerged as the internet’s tipping currency.”

Zimbabwe central bank opens market to competing currencies

“Once known for its billion dollar notes and hyper-inflation, Zimbabwe must be the only place in the world to have eight currencies as legal tender – none of them its own.  For the last five years most people have been using US dollars or South African rand, but pula from Botswana and British pound sterling have also been changing hands.  Now the central bank is also allowing the use of Australian dollars, Chinese yuan, Indian rupees and Japanese yen.  For the moment, customers can open bank accounts in these currencies but the hard cash is not yet in circulation.”

Auroracoin is a cryptocurrency for Iceland

“The Airdrop will start to take place on March 25th 2014. A national ID database, created by the government will be used for this purpose. Although the thorough registration of the entire Icelandic nation into one database is unfortunate, it creates opportunities to reach a large part of the public through various means. About 330,000 Icelanders will be made able to claim f 31.8 each over the following year.”
